Output f50b8db4eaa187fcfd9fdae1ea959dadb2e857cc43b0353c273f4e7f05e19dbf:0

value
88176860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2ca6e6d7bb80c893480a322f37610a0720eb269 OP_EQUAL
address
3HzNhsEXejUqjRShbAyy6fN4vzBxMzSuod
transaction
f50b8db4eaa187fcfd9fdae1ea959dadb2e857cc43b0353c273f4e7f05e19dbf
confirmations
507281
spent
true